Gardner doctor’s license suspended

The license of Gardner-area doctor Robert B Shepherd, D.O. was suspended by the Massachusetts Board of Registration in Medicine in an emergency meeting.

The doctor’s license was suspended during that meeting on Tuesday, according to a release from the organization. The board found he “poses an immediate and serious threat to the public health, safety and welfare.” The board alleged that he prescribed medication to two people for illegitimate purposes.

Shepherd, who is board certified in family medicine, has been licensed to practice medicine in Massachusetts since 1990. According to the Telegram & Gazette, he was affiliated with Heywood Hospital in Gardner, Athol Hospital and Fairview Hospital in Great Barrington.

Shepherd has the right to a hearing at the Division of Administrative Law Appeals within seven days.
